Ingredients
For the Potatoes
- 4 large potatoes, peeled and diced
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 2 thick bacon strips, cut into pieces
- 2 tablespoons honey
- ½ teaspoon salt, plus more for boiling
- 1 teaspoon cracked black pepper
- Olive oil, for roasting
- Chopped parsley, for garnish

How to Make Honey Bacon Roasted Potatoes
Step 1: Boil the Potatoes
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il.
- Add the diced potatoes and boil for about 8 minutes until just tender.
- Drain well and set aside.
Step 2: Preheat the Oven
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Place a lightly oiled rimmed baking sheet in the oven to preheat.
Step 3: Roast the Potatoes
- Carefully spread the drained potatoes on the hot baking sheet.
- Drizzle with olive oil and season with salt and cracked black pepper.
- Roast for 30 minutes, flipping once halfway through until golden and crispy.
Step 4: Cook the Bacon
- While the potatoes roast, cook the bacon in a skillet over medium heat until crispy.
- Add minced garlic to the skillet and cook for 1 minute.
- Stir in the honey and remove from heat.
Step 5: Combine and Final Roast
- After initial roasting, pour the honey-bacon mixture over the potatoes.
- Toss to coat evenly.
- Return potatoes to oven; roast for another 10–15 minutes until caramelized and crispy.
Step 6: Serve
Remove from oven, sprinkle with chopped parsley, and serve warm to enjoy these delicious Honey Bacon Roasted Potatoes!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When preparing Honey Bacon Roasted Potatoes, avoiding common pitfalls can elevate your dish to perfection.
- Using the wrong potatoes: Not all potatoes are created equal. Choose starchy potatoes like Russets for a fluffy interior and crispy skin.
- Skipping the boiling step: Boiling the potatoes before roasting helps achieve that tender texture inside. Don’t skip this crucial step!
- Overcrowding the baking sheet: Overcrowding leads to steaming instead of roasting. Keep space between the potatoes for optimal crispness.
- Not preheating the baking sheet: A hot baking sheet ensures immediate searing, which enhances crispiness. Always preheat it before adding the potatoes.
- Ignoring seasoning: Proper seasoning enhances flavor. Don’t forget to sprinkle salt and pepper generously before roasting.
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
- Allow the potatoes to cool completely before sealing.
Freezing Honey Bacon Roasted Potatoes
- Freeze in a single layer on a baking sheet before transferring to a freezer-safe bag for up to 2 months.
- Label with the date for easy tracking.
Reheating Honey Bacon Roasted Potatoes
- Oven: Preheat to 375°F (190°C) and bake for about 10-15 minutes until heated through and crispy.
- Microwave: Heat in short bursts of 30 seconds, stirring in between until warmed, though this may affect crispness.
- Stovetop: Sauté in a skillet over medium heat, adding a drizzle of oil to regain some crispiness.
